Description

Nancy and her friends hit the campaign trail in search of a political trickster in this fifth book of the Nancy Drew Diaries, a fresh approach to a classic series.

Who knew a new sports field could cause so much drama? That's what Nancy, Bess, and George are investigating. Ever since George's cousin Carrie Kim announced her candidacy for city council, along with her platform of building a new football field and a state-of-the-art sports complex, someone has been trying to sabotage the campaign!

Nancy has to go undercover as a member of the Green Club when she suspects they may be behind all of the mischief. When Carrie starts getting threatening notes and even some more sinister warnings, Nancy knows she needs to crack the case before someone gets hurt!
